Irish drug dealer’s lost 500 BTC reawakens after 10 years, likely moved by police

2 min read

In a surprising turn of events, a Bitcoin wallet linked to notorious Irish drug dealer Clifton Collins has resurfaced after a decade of inactivity, prompting speculation about the potential involvement of law enforcement. On Tuesday, this dormant wallet sprang back to life, transferring an impressive $35 million worth of Bitcoin—equivalent to approximately 500 BTC—into circulation.

The wallet had been silent since 2013, a time when Bitcoin’s value was still in its infancy compared to today’s soaring prices. Originally, 500 BTC was a significant sum, but as the cryptocurrency market has matured, that amount has grown exponentially, highlighting the dramatic rise of Bitcoin as a mainstream financial asset. This recent movement raises eyebrows, especially given the wallet’s criminal background, as Collins was sentenced to 10 years in prison for drug trafficking.

Experts believe that the sudden activity may not be a random occurrence. Instead, it could be a strategic maneuver by law enforcement agencies who have increasingly focused on tracking and seizing cryptocurrency assets tied to illegal activities. Over the years, authorities have developed sophisticated tools to trace transactions on the blockchain, allowing them to reclaim illicit funds. If this theory holds true, it would represent a significant victory in the ongoing battle against crypto-related crime.
